Ozone Generator Maintenance Guide: Essential Care and Troubleshooting Tips
Why Regular Ozone Generator Maintenance Matters
Like any precision equipment, ozone generators require regular maintenance to ensure consistent performance, extend equipment lifespan, and maintain safe ozone output levels. Proper maintenance also prevents unexpected downtime and costly emergency repairs.
Daily and Weekly Maintenance Tasks
Visual Inspection: Before each use, inspect the ozone generator for any visible signs of damage, loose connections, or unusual odors coming from the unit itself (not the treated space).
Air Filter Cleaning: Most commercial ozone generators have air intake filters that should be cleaned weekly. Remove the filter, wash with warm water, allow to dry completely, and reinstall. Clogged filters reduce ozone output and increase wear on the compressor.
Output Check: Monitor the ozone generator output indicators (if equipped) or test the ozone concentration in the treated space to ensure output remains within normal parameters.
Monthly Maintenance Schedule
Clean the ozone cell or tube assembly with distilled water
Check all electrical connections for tightness and corrosion
Inspect the ozone tubing for cracks, kinks, or degradation
Test the cooling fan operation (for air-cooled units)
Check coolant levels and flow (for water-cooled units)
Verify timer and control system functionality
Annual Professional Service
Schedule an annual service with a qualified technician to perform:
Complete System Inspection: Full diagnostic check of all components including the ozone generation cell, power supply, cooling system, and control electronics.
Electrode Replacement: The ozone electrodes in corona discharge generators have a finite lifespan (typically 8,000-15,000 operating hours). Replace worn electrodes to restore full ozone output.
Calibration: Verify ozone output against a reference measurement and recalibrate if necessary.
Common Ozone Generator Problems and Solutions
Reduced Ozone Output: Most commonly caused by dirty air filters, worn electrodes, or low supply voltage. Clean filters and replace electrodes as needed.
No Ozone Production: Check power supply, high-voltage connections, and electrode condition. Test the discharge cell with a spark gap tester.
Excessive Heat: Verify cooling system operation. For air-cooled units, clean cooling fins and fans. For water-cooled units, check coolant flow and radiator condition.
Unusual Noises: Grinding or rattling noises usually indicate fan bearing failure or loose components. Address immediately to prevent further damage.
